Text overviews the supply chain management process used in highly successful companies like Wal-Mart, Safeway, and Proctor & Gamble. Describes Collaborative Planning, Forecasting, and Replenishment (CPFR); and shows how it opens up new realms of communication, efficiency, and cost-effectiveness as goods and services move along the supply chain.

The process known as Collaborative Planning, Forecasting, and Replenishment (CPFR) is supply chain management taken to the extreme. The first book to document this cutting-edge technique that's been adapted by companies like Wal-Mart, Pillsbury, and Procter and Gamble, Collaborative Planning, Forecasting, and Replenishment collects case studies and contributions by the foremost experts in the field to give readers an insightful introduction to this revolutionary new supply chain method.



The CPFR technique involves supply chain members sharing information in real time over the Internet, enhancing the collaborative dialogue between retailers and vendors. The process allows long- and short-term planning to happen instantaneously, as information is shared regarding forecasts, shipping and production, point-of-sale data, and order generation. Based on groundbreaking research done at Harvard Business School, this book shows anyone involved in long-term strategic planning how CPFR can be implemented -- quickly, successfully, and in almost any setting.
